What are the basic rules of blackjack that every player should know?

Understanding the basic rules is essential for any blackjack player. The objective of the game is to beat the dealer by having a hand value closer to 21 without exceeding it. Here are the fundamental rules:

  • The game is played with one or more decks of standard playing cards.
  • Aces can be worth 1 or 11 points, while cards 2-10 are worth their face value, and face cards (Kings, Queens, Jacks) are worth 10 points.
  • Players start with two cards and can choose to ‘Hit’ (take another card) or ‘Stand’ (keep their current hand).
  • Players can also ‘Double Down’ (double their bet and receive only one additional card) or ‘Split’ (divide their hand into two separate hands if they have a pair).

How does card counting work in live blackjack?

Card counting is a technique used to track the ratio of high to low cards remaining in the deck. While it’s more challenging in a live casino setting, understanding the basics can still give you an edge:

  • Assign a value to each card: 2-6 = +1, 7-9 = 0, 10-Ace = -1.
  • Keep a running count as cards are dealt: a higher count indicates a higher proportion of high cards left, favouring the player.
  • Adjust your bets based on the count; bet more when the count is favourable.

What is the significance of the Return to Player (RTP) percentage?

The RTP percentage indicates how much of the wagered money is returned to players over time. For blackjack, the RTP can be as high as 99.5% with optimal play. This means:

  • For every £100 wagered, £99.50 is returned on average.
  • The house edge can vary based on the specific rules in play, typically ranging from 0.5% to 1%.
